Transaction 671fe807dcfc960999c34c77494d32c683c97e07bbcc01a0d4e4fe5b6e9f2d10

1 Input
2 Outputs
  • 671fe807dcfc960999c34c77494d32c683c97e07bbcc01a0d4e4fe5b6e9f2d10:0
  • value  336319
    address  1KZeESa8csJo45nsQtbVfRYfZCrxvytvnf
  • 671fe807dcfc960999c34c77494d32c683c97e07bbcc01a0d4e4fe5b6e9f2d10:1
  • value  1707370
    address  1HcePVqQdZuDwRFUruaakgeEgEsaRewUU